The strategic case for embedded onboarding workflows in construction
Construction organizations rarely onboard as a single department. They onboard by entity, project, role, region, contractor type, and compliance requirement. That makes generic SaaS onboarding insufficient. Embedded business platform workflows allow partners to configure onboarding around real operating models such as project mobilization, vendor qualification, field team access, document control, procurement approvals, and job-cost visibility. Instead of asking customers to adapt to software, the platform supports the customer's operating sequence.

Where manual onboarding creates cost, delay, and churn risk
| Manual onboarding issue | Construction impact | Partner business consequence | Embedded workflow opportunity |
|---|---|---|---|
| Spreadsheet-based user collection | Delayed site and office access | Higher implementation labor | Role-based self-service provisioning |
| Email-driven approvals | Slow project mobilization | Inconsistent onboarding timelines | Automated approval routing |
| Manual document gathering | Compliance and subcontractor delays | Support escalations and rework | Digital intake forms with validation |
| Separate systems for finance and operations | Duplicate data entry | Lower customer confidence | Embedded ERP and workflow integration |
| One-off onboarding playbooks | Variable customer experience | Poor scalability across accounts | Template-driven multi-tenant onboarding |
These issues are not isolated implementation inconveniences. They directly affect customer retention, subscription expansion, and partner profitability. When onboarding takes too long, customers delay adoption, underuse licensed capabilities, and question renewal value. For partners dependent on project-only revenue, this creates a cycle of high delivery effort and weak long-term account economics.

Implementation considerations for scalable onboarding automation
Reducing manual onboarding does not mean removing implementation discipline. Partners still need a structured deployment model that balances standardization with customer-specific requirements. The most effective approach is to define a core onboarding framework with configurable modules for project setup, role mapping, document intake, approval routing, and ERP integration. This preserves repeatability while allowing controlled variation by customer segment.
Implementation tradeoffs should be addressed early. Over-customization may satisfy one account but weaken multi-tenant scalability. Excessive standardization may reduce fit for more complex contractors. Governance is therefore essential. Partners should define which workflows are globally standardized, which are tenant-configurable, and which require managed change control. Governance, resilience, and customer lifecycle management
Construction onboarding often touches sensitive operational and financial processes, so governance cannot be treated as an afterthought. Partners should establish role-based access controls, audit trails, workflow ownership, data validation rules, and escalation paths for stalled onboarding tasks. They should also align onboarding workflows with downstream lifecycle stages such as training completion, support readiness, renewal reviews, and expansion planning.
